Those are some of the reasons we are offering this program. Let's face it High Quality hammocks, quilts, and tarps are $$$. If you're new to hammocks the cost of some gear can be intimidating. So most folks start on the low end then migrate to the top shelf gear in time. Why not skip that process??? Now for a modest fee you can rent true cottage vendor gear, see if you like it, then make your decision form there.

Those that wonder about how UQs work over a pad do not need to drop $250-$300 to try it. They can rent it and try it before they buy it.

We'll be adding some 0* UQ as well later this season, we have folks all the time ask what temp to buy, they can only afford one UQ but plan on winter and summer camping making the decision difficult. Now they can buy the 20* or 40* UQ and rent the 0* UQ for that trip or two in winter...
